Time for the season of endurance, which for the 4th time begins at Phillip Island for the 500 km. For those new to the game, it's a unique qualifying format with driver A and driver B having their own race on the Saturday, with a pit stop for at least 2 tyres to occur during one of those races. The driving duo with the best combined results for those 2 races gets pole position for the 500km odyssey on Sunday afternoon, the winners of each race gets 50 championship points (which could be just as important later on). Driver A and Driver B will be determined on Friday afternoon
